Suzhou, December 5, 2013: Today, Suzanne Burden, British actress and Royal Academy of Dramatic Art (RADA) graduate came to Dulwich College High School Programme: Suzhou (DPSZ) to commence workshops with leading up to the Shakespeare Festival. Suzanne worked with DPSZ, DPZH and DCSZ students as well as students from Suzhou High School. For many students it was the first time they had ventured on to the stage. The first Dulwich international Shakespeare Festival saw students from Dulwich College Suzhou, Shanghai and Zhuhai as well as invited local schools take part in three days of performances across three venues in Shanghai and Suzhou. Plays being performed include Hamlet, Romeo & Juliet and As You Like It. Suzanne Burden short bio: Suzanne has appeared on television and films since the early 1980s. Her best known television work is probably as Esther Summerson in Bleak House (1985). She played Ms Matthews in the series Poirot episode The Third Floor Flat. She played lead roles in You, Me and It (1993), The Vet (1995–96) and the children's series Microsoap (1998-2000) and Sarah in Fear, Stress and Anger (2007). Suzanne has appeared on stage at the Chichester Festival Theatre, in the 2006 season she played Lydia Cruttwell in Terence Rattigan's In Praise of Love and the following year was Maria in Twelfth Night and Lady Macduff in Macbeth.  More recently, she played Mrs Alving in Ibsen's Ghosts at the Arcola Theatre, London.
